Turkish Airlines offer special fares for Eid-Al-Adha

Turkish Airlines is to mark the month when Eid-Al-Adha is celebrated by offering UAE residents discounted fares to the United States and Canada.

The discounted fares are available until 30th September, and aims to encourage passengers to travel to to New York, Boston, Chicago, Miami, Washington, Houston, Los Angeles, San Francisco, Toronto, and Montreal.
 
“With an influx of visitors from these countries to the USA, we are providing these special fares, so that travellers can experience an effortless way to fly, while enjoying the best of Turkish hospitality. Our flights through Istanbul provide our patrons the perfect opportunity to combine their journey to the USA with a stop at one of the world’s most beautiful and culturally rich cities,” said Adem Ceylan, vice president, sales, Middle East and Cyprus, Turkish Airlines.
 
The fares will be available across Business, Comfort and Economy cabins, amd will offer UAE residents the perfect opportunity to avoid the heat of the Middle East.
